Exploring the Golden Charm of Jaisalmer
Jaisalmer’s charm lies in its simplicity, golden sandstone architecture, and deep-rooted Rajasthani traditions. The majestic Jaisalmer Fort, also known as Sonar Quila, stands as a proud sentinel in the heart of the city, narrating tales of valor and grandeur. During winter, the weather is pleasantly cool, making it the best time to explore its winding lanes, intricate havelis, and vibrant bazaars. The Patwon Ki Haveli, Salim Singh Ki Haveli, and Nathmal Ki Haveli are architectural marvels that highlight the craftsmanship of bygone eras. Each corner of the city tells a story that connects you to Rajasthan’s regal past and cultural richness.

Winter Activities and Adventures in Jaisalmer
Winter in Jaisalmer opens doors to numerous outdoor adventures that are otherwise challenging during the hot summer months. Camel rides over rolling dunes, jeep safaris through the desert, and parasailing are popular activities that attract thrill-seekers. The crisp winter air and golden sunsets create perfect conditions for photography enthusiasts, while cultural performances around bonfires add warmth and joy to cool desert nights.
Another major attraction during winter is the Desert Festival, usually held in February. This festival celebrates Rajasthani culture with vibrant processions, camel races, turban-tying competitions, and folk performances. It’s an event that captures the essence of Jaisalmer’s cultural soul and offers visitors an unforgettable glimpse into desert life.
The Culinary Delights of the Desert
No trip to Jaisalmer is complete without savoring its local cuisine. From traditional dal baati churma to spicy ker sangri, every dish reflects the flavors of the desert. During your stay, local chefs and camp organizers often prepare authentic Rajasthani meals, allowing you to enjoy the taste of tradition in the heart of the dunes. Sipping masala chai while watching the sunset over the sands is one of those simple pleasures that define the Jaisalmer experience.
